Grammar

Bell has gone

Has the bell gone?

I had read this sentence in a grammar book. Is it natural and correct.

  

Top answer

sundarnaz Has the bell gone? The noun 'bell' collocates with the verb 'go'. So their combination would make for a natural phrase.

To speak of a bell as having "gone" is chiefly British. Americans would say "rung".
